Acsion Days Inventory Calculation

Days Inventory indicates the number of days of goods in sales that a company has in the inventory.

Acsion's Days Inventory for the fiscal year that ended in Feb. 2026 is calculated as

Days Inventory (A: Feb. 2026 )
=Average Total Inventories / Cost of Goods Sold*Days in Period
=( (Total Inventories (A: Feb. 2025 ) + Total Inventories (A: Feb. 2026 )) / count ) / Cost of Goods Sold (A: Feb. 2026 )*Days in Period
=( (56.041 + 50.635) / 2 ) / 499.516*365
=53.338 / 499.516*365
=38.97

Acsion's Days Inventory for the quarter that ended in Feb. 2026 is calculated as:

Days Inventory (Q: Feb. 2026 )
=Average Total Inventories / Cost of Goods Sold*Days in Period
=( (Total Inventories (Q: Aug. 2025 ) + Total Inventories (Q: Feb. 2026 )) / count ) / Cost of Goods Sold (Q: Feb. 2026 )*Days in Period
=( (56.853 + 50.635) / 2 ) / 267.332*365 / 2
=53.744 / 267.332*365 / 2
=36.69

Acsion Business Description

Address Corner Rooihuiskraal and Hendrik Verwoerd Drives, Mall Reds, 1st Floor, Rooihuiskraal Extension 15, Centurion, ZAF, 0157
Acsion Ltd is a property development company. The company has three main reportable segments, which are South African property operations, South African hospitality operations, and International property operations. The company generates the majority of its revenue from the South African property operations segment. Geographically, the company's majority of the activities are based in South Africa and Cyprus, with a substantial part of its revenue being generated from its operations in South Africa.
